Ingredients Overview for Savory Garlic Chicken and Gnocchi Skillet

To whip up this tasty meal, you’ll need a few simple ingredients. Here’s what you’ll require:

  • Chicken thighs or breasts: These give you juicy flavor. You can swap for turkey if you want!
  • Gnocchi: The star of the show. You can use store-bought or homemade.
  • Garlic: Fresh, minced garlic packs a delicious punch. No fresh? Use garlic powder in a pinch.
  • Olive oil: For searing the chicken and giving flavor. You could use avocado oil if that’s what you have.
  • Spinach or kale: For some greens. Feel free to mix it up with your favorite leafy things!
  • Chicken broth: Adds moisture and depth. Vegetable broth works too for a vegetarian twist.
  • Parmesan cheese: The finishing touch! Use shredded or grated, or let’s be real, just sprinkle whatever you have.

Step-by-Step Instructions for Savory Garlic Chicken and Gnocchi Skillet

  1. Cook the Chicken: In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add the chicken, seasoned with salt and pepper, and cook until golden brown. It should take about 5-7 minutes per side. If you’re using chicken thighs, they’ll add even more flavor.

  2. Add Garlic: Once the chicken is browned, stir in the minced garlic. Let it sauté for about a minute; it’ll smell heavenly!

  3. Introduce Gnocchi: Toss in the gnocchi and pour in the chicken broth. Stir everything together, and bring it to a simmer. This part makes the gnocchi soft and flavorful, soaking in all that garlic goodness.

  4. Incorporate Greens: Add the spinach or kale next and let it wilt into the mixture. This will take just a couple of minutes.

  5. Final Touch: Sprinkle Parmesan cheese over everything and let it melt into the dish. Serve hot, and enjoy that comforting feel!

Tips For The Perfect Savory Garlic Chicken and Gnocchi Skillet

  • Use bone-in chicken for even richer flavor.
  • Don’t crowd the skillet; it helps the chicken brown better.
  • Adjust garlic to your preference! More garlic equals more flavor.
  • If you crave some heat, toss in red pepper flakes when you add the garlic.
  • You can prep the ingredients in advance to save time on busy days.

Q&A Section

Q: Can I use frozen gnocchi?
A: Absolutely! Just cook them as directed on the package before adding them to the skillet.

Q: What if I prefer a vegetarian version?
A: No problem! Just skip the chicken and add more veggies or some beans for protein.

Q: How do I store leftovers?
A: Simply place it in an airtight container and store it in the fridge for up to 3 days. Reheat on the stove or microwave.

Q: Can I make this dish ahead of time?
A: You can prep the ingredients ahead and cook it right before serving for the freshest taste.

Savory Garlic Chicken and Gnocchi Skillet

A comforting one-pan meal featuring golden brown chicken, tender gnocchi, and a burst of savory garlic flavor.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Course Dinner, Main Course
Cuisine Italian
Servings 4 servings
Calories 450 kcal

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 4 pieces Chicken thighs or breasts Juicy flavor; can swap for turkey.
  • 1 pound Gnocchi Use store-bought or homemade.
  • 4 cloves Garlic, minced Fresh garlic packs more flavor; garlic powder can be used in a pinch.
  • 2 tablespoons Olive oil For searing; can substitute with avocado oil.
  • 2 cups Spinach or kale Add your favorite leafy greens.
  • 1 cup Chicken broth Vegetable broth works for a vegetarian option.
  • 1/2 cup Parmesan cheese, shredded Use grated or sprinkle any cheese you have.

Instructions
 

Cooking the Chicken

  • In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at.
  • Add the chicken, seasoned with salt and pepper, and cook until golden brown, about 5-7 minutes per side.

Adding Ingredients

  • Once the chicken is browned, stir in the minced garlic and let it sauté for about a minute.
  • Add the gnocchi and pour in the chicken broth, stirring everything together and bringing it to a simmer.
  • Add the spinach or kale next and let it wilt into the mixture for a couple of minutes.

Final Touch

  • Sprinkle Parmesan cheese over everything and let it melt into the dish.
  • Serve hot and enjoy!

Notes

Use bone-in chicken for richer flavor. Don’t crowd the skillet to help the chicken brown better. Adjust garlic to taste, and add red pepper flakes for heat if desired. Prepping ingredients in advance is a time saver.
